St Peter's  Primary School is looking for an enthusiastic and energetic individual to support at wrap around care for our children at Breakfast Club and/or After School Club - it is possible to work at one of the clubs and on some of the days depending on your commitments - we are happy to discuss what you are able to offer. 

We need an enthusiastic individual to support the delivery of a programme of fun and engaging activities every day, for the children from our school who will be attending these clubs. You will provide breakfast and afternoon food and supervise the children during this time whilst promoting our schoool values.  You will also be responsible for the wellbeing and safety of the children in your care and making sure that strong relationships are developed between children, parents and school staff.

We are hoping to find a very special person who is creative and fun as well as being reliable and caring. You should be able to relate well to children aged between 4 and 11 years.

We can provide a bight and inviting space from which to run the club on our school site. 

Hours:
Breakfast Club - 7:30am - 9am Monday to Friday 
After School Club - 3.00-5:30 pm Monday to Thursday

Term time only working. Kent Range 3

St Peter's CE Primary School is a happy, successful and over subscribed school with 210 children on roll. Our school is set in a beautiful part of Tunbridge Wells. Although it is possible to easily walk into the centre of Tunbridge Wells from our school, we are set on the edge of the town in the Hawkenbury Village area. Our children live locally to our school with many walking from the surrounding roads.

We have a wonderful site, with far reaching views, forest school, a field and a beautiful new building which was completed in 2021.

Values of Courage, Compassion and Respect are central to our school ethos. People who visit our school often comment on the welcome they receive from pupils and staff alike.
